Did some runs after a 4 year hiatus. (5-4-07 was my last session)
The differences are the intake, spacers and Cattman 3", and fast cat.
My last dyno was LRMAF (fully screened, 82mm( strapped directly to the cone filter, ub3r short and no velocity stack and a test pipe with Cattman b equipped with the moroso spiral flow race muffler, cherry bomb 18" resonator and stock muffler.
This new intake incorporates the stock Helmholtz, custom 3" ID MAF housing (no screen and 76.2mm vs 82mm ID) and JWT POP (3"ID).
And the spacers, except I do not have the elbow to manifold spacer installed because of my SSIM, haven't had the time to shave the center section.
I think that's it.
In my experience, I've seen that the stock Helmholtz + POP gives the smoothest power delivery curve. Tomorrow will prove or disprove this theory. (no 5200RPM hump).
I also seriously feel like it has more pull with the new PUR engine bushings. Tires lose traction even easier than before the bushings at about 6000-7000RPM.
Threw on my lightweight 17's this afternoon to keep things similar and remove any variability, by the way, compared to the Z33 tracks, it looks like shyt now.
Long story short, ran out of time, only got 2 runs in, she's got more in her with some finer MAF conditioning.
Good news is that I gained an average of 10 ft/lbs from 3700 - 4400 and 3-5 whp from 4700-5500 and 5-8hp from 6000-7000. Peak #'s weren't very different than last time.
246.64@ 5911 RPM / 242.82 @ 4336 RPM. Taking out 12-14% fuel early on from 4000-5500 then gradually down to about -7% from 5500 to 7100.
AFR was 13.5 or so then down to 13.2 towards 6000 - 7100. It likes being leaner. Gained about 3 peak whp on the second run from removing fuel globally about -2-3%. I think going -5% all around (total, so 2-3 more % from this run) would put me at around 250.
